Podcast: Play in new window | Download (Duration: 2:00 — 4.6MB)Subscribe: RSS | MoreOver half of eligible voters cast ballots in November’s midterm election. Indiana had 51 percent average turnout across the state. This is the highest voter turnout for Indiana during a midterm election since 1994.
